Dawn Thandeka King to grace Imiklomela kaDakamela

Langalakhe Mabena [email protected]

South African thespian Dawn Thandeka King has confirmed that she will be part of this year’s Imiklomela kaDakamela Cultural Festival, set to take place at Chief Dakamela’s homestead in Nkayi, Matabeleland North, from April 3 to 6.

A powerful voice on screen and beyond, King, originally from Eshowe, KwaZulu-Natal, is expected to bring star power, inspiration, and a sense of cultural pride to the Nkayi community.

 

Dawn Thandeka King is a celebrated multi-award-winning actress, musician, motivational speaker, and influencer, widely recognised for her commanding performance as Mkabayi in the epic series Shaka iLembe. She has also featured in popular telenovelas such as Uzalo and Lockdown, among others.
